Job Purpose The HKBAC Management Trainee Programme is a structured 24-month fast-track development programme designed to nurture high-potential talent into future supervisors, assistant managers and emerging leaders of HKBAC. The programme provides broad exposure to HKBAC's business aviation operations, premium customer service, frontline operations and selected support functions through cross-departmental rotations, on-the-job training, mentorship, project assignments and performance reviews. Trainees will develop practical business knowledge, operational awareness, service excellence, leadership capability and commercial understanding while gaining hands-on experience across different business functions. Upon successful completion of the programme, trainees may be considered for appointment to a suitable position according to their performance, strengths, career interests, business needs, vacancy availability and management approval. Key Responsibilities Participate in structured job rotation across assigned departments to gain broad exposure to HKBAC’s business and operations. Support daily operations, customer coordination, service delivery, documentation and departmental assignments under supervision. Learn and comply with HKBAC’s service standards, safety requirements, operational procedures, airport regulations and internal policies. Assist in customer-facing, frontline operational and internal coordination activities, where required. Support assigned projects, business improvement initiatives and programme-related assignments. Prepare reports, analysis, presentations or recommendations as required by supervisors or management. Attend assigned training, coaching sessions, departmental briefings and performance review meetings. Demonstrate continuous improvement in communication, teamwork, problem-solving, service mindset and leadership readiness. Complete final project / presentation and other programme assessment requirements, where applicable. Perform other duties as assigned by the Company. Programme Features The programme may include rotational assignments across the following functions: Integrated Service Centre (ISC) Customer Experience Line Service Operations Selected Corporate Support Functions Final Project / Host Department Assignment The actual rotation sequence, duration and assignments may be adjusted according to business requirements, operational needs and trainee development progress. Requirements Bachelor's degree, preferably Aviation, Business Administration, Hospitality, Management, Logistics, Human Resources, Communications or related fields. Fresh graduates and candidates with up to two years of work experience are welcome. Keen interest in pursuing a career in the aviation industry. Strong interest in airport operations, premium customer service and people development. Outgoing, self-motivated and responsible. Fast learner with strong willingness to learn and take up challenges. Good team player with positive attitude and service mindset. Strong interpersonal, communication and analytical skills. Good command of written and spoken English and Chinese; Putonghua would be an advantage. Proficient in Microsoft Office applications and Chinese word processing. Able to work on shift patterns, including weekends and public holidays where required. Able to work in a dynamic airport operational environment.
